2. Background
Public Water Now (PWN) (formerly Citizens for Public Water) has represented residential ratepayers in
local water hearings and other venues since its founding in 2005. It had grown from representing about
35 ratepayers to now over 500. PWN has been an intervener in CPUC proceedings since 2008.
Public Water Now signed the nondisclosure statement and cooperated with the confidential portion of
this proceeding A13-05-017.
